Output 82ea9994734cd7a283a0c13b8cddec3e3ee550f63b829cc42fc339dcafea6ad6:0

value
312923968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f1e0181a68fc8f2cbeba417d7428d028744680a OP_EQUAL
address
34XYpLSEwVxfx7rpuB8yEeyS1zqZm1PUnH
transaction
82ea9994734cd7a283a0c13b8cddec3e3ee550f63b829cc42fc339dcafea6ad6
confirmations
385556
spent
true